水分胁迫对南方红豆杉幼苗生长及生理特性的影响

摘    要:为了提高南方红豆杉幼苗的移栽成活率,本文以南方红豆杉2年生苗为试验材料,在不同土壤水分处理情况下研究苗木生长情况并测定其叶片相对含水量、相对电导率、可溶性糖含量、丙二醛(MDA)含量以及根系活力的变化。结果表明,45%的土壤含水量最适宜南方红豆杉幼苗生长,而干旱或者水涝都会影响幼苗的成活率。

Effects of Water Stress on the Seedling Growth and Physiological Characteristics of Taxus chinensis var. mairei

Abstract:In this paper, in order to improve the transplanting survival rate of the seedlings of Taxus chinensis var. mairei, its two- year-old seedlings were taken as the experimental materials to study their growth in soil of different moisture contents, and the leaf' s relative water contents, relative conductivities, soluble carbohydrate contents, malondialdehyde (MDA) contents and changes of root vigor were measured. The results showed that the 45 % soil moisture content was the most suitable for the seedling growth, while drought or water logging had harmful influence on the survival rate of the seedlings.
